Epithelial tumors of the ovary are one of the most frequently encountered gynecologic specimens in the frozen section laboratory. The preoperative diagnostic workup of an ovarian mass is typically limited to imaging studies and serum markers, both of which suffer from low sensitivity and specificity. Before cutting sections, allow the temperature of the block to equilibrate to the temperature of the cryostat (typically -20°C). Place the tissue block on the cryostat specimen disk. Adjust the positioning of the block to align the block with the knife blade.
